Subject: [RFCv4 9/9] iomap: Add couple of DIO tracepoints

Add iomap_dio_rw_queued and iomap_dio_complete tracepoint.
iomap_dio_rw_queued is mostly only to know that the request was queued
and -EIOCBQUEUED was returned. It is mostly iomap_dio_complete which has
all the details.

<output log>
           a.out-1827  [004]   707.806763: iomap_dio_rw_queued:  dev 7:7 ino 0xd size 0x1000 offset 0x1000 length 0x0
     ksoftirqd/3-31    [003]   707.806968: iomap_dio_complete:   dev 7:7 ino 0xd size 0x1000 offset 0x1000 flags DIRECT aio 1 error 0 ret 4096
